微信小程序开发入门指南

发布时间:2024-06-03 19:24:44

微信小程序开发入门指南


微信小程序,自2017年推出以来,已成为连接用户与服务的新型平台,以其轻量、快捷的特点迅速赢得了开发者和用户的青睐。对于初学者而言,掌握微信小程序的开发技能,不仅能够开拓个人职业道路,还能为企业或个人项目增添新的活力。本文将从基础知识开发环境搭建核心组件与API、以及实战案例四个方面,系统介绍如何开启微信小程序开发之旅。

一、基础知识

了解概念: 微信小程序是一种不需要下载安装即可使用的应用,它实现了“触手可及”的理念,用户扫一扫或搜一下即可打开应用。其技术栈基于WXML(微信标记语言)、WXSS(微信样式表)、JavaScript及JSON配置文件。

为什么选择小程序: 相比于原生APP,小程序开发周期短、成本低、更新快,且能直接利用微信庞大的用户基础,是快速验证产品想法、实现业务增长的理想选择。

二、开发环境搭建

注册开发者账号: 首先,需在微信公众平台上注册一个开发者账号,并通过身份验证。这是发布小程序前的必要步骤。

下载开发工具: 访问微信公众平台下载官方的微信开发者工具。该工具集成了代码编辑器、调试器、模拟器等功能,是开发小程序的核心利器。

创建项目: 打开开发者工具,创建新项目,填写AppID(如无,可选择测试号)及项目基本信息,正式开始开发工作。

三、核心组件与API

WXML与WXSS: WXML类似于HTML,用于结构布局;WXSS类似CSS,负责样式设计。两者结合,构建小程序的界面。重点学习数据绑定条件渲染列表渲染等基础语法。

JavaScript逻辑处理: 通过JS处理用户交互逻辑、数据请求等。学会使用Page对象API调用(如wx.request)、本地存储(wx.setStorage)等关键功能。

API利用: 微信小程序提供了丰富的API,包括位置、支付、多媒体等,根据项目需求灵活运用这些API,可以极大丰富小程序的功能。

四、实战案例

创建一个天气查询小程序: 作为实践,我们以开发一个简单的天气查询小程序为例。步骤包括:设计界面(展示城市选择、当前天气信息),通过API获取天气数据,处理数据并动态展示结果。此过程将综合运用上述所学知识,加深理解。

  1. 界面布局:使用view、picker等组件构建基本框架。
  2. 数据请求:利用wx.request向天气API发送请求,获取数据。
  3. 数据处理与展示:接收到数据后,通过JS处理,并在WXML中绑定数据显示。
  4. 交互逻辑:添加事件监听,如切换城市时重新获取天气信息。

总结: 微信小程序开发是一个涉及前端技术、后端交互及UI设计的综合性领域。通过本指南的介绍,希望读者能初步掌握开发流程,为进一步深入学习与实践打下坚实基础。记得,持续实践与学习新技术是提升的关键,不妨从小项目做起,逐步积累经验,最终开发出满足市场需求的优秀小程序。

相关内容:
金桔子种子盆栽的奇妙之旅
主流消费分期平台客服电话速查手册
借呗逾期还款期限及影响
旧床垫回收价格及处理指南
华为商城24期分期购物指南
分期购买游戏账号的平台探索
如何通过电话协商放心借逾期还款事宜
人人租机风控审核流程详解
太原旧家具回收上门服务指南
如何在饿了么关闭先享后付功能
先享信用回收审核到账时间解析
中国人民征信中心官网个人查询指南
拼多多分期购买手机的支付方式详解
飞蚂蚁旧衣回收官网:环保公益与循环经济的新实践
分期手机未还款的后果
探究“免费抽取苹果手机”活动的真实性
小米贷款如何提前还款
分期购买手机的详细步骤
羊小咩借款平台背后公司探析
放心借官方网入口指南
To Top